Brad is currently an assistant golf professional at the Country Club of Harrisburg and is a registered level 1 apprentice professional with the PGA of America. He gives over 150 private lessons annually, from beginning to intermediate skill levels and was previously employed, for six years at Dauphin Highlands Golf Course, where he helped to create and run many high-level amateur tournaments as well as numerous instructional clinics and programs.

To add to Brad’s experience he worked at Desert Mountain Country Club in Scottsdale, Ariz., a 90-hole private community with a 1 million dollar initiation fee. Brad is a 1990 graduate of Lower Dauphin High School, where he played on the golf team for two years, and graduated from Penn State Univeristy in 1995 with a B.A. in Journalism.
